Job Description

Enhance the learning experience at Wilfrid Laurier University by teaching Applied Forensic Psychology in Winter 2027. Your expertise in criminal behavior assessment and treatment will shape future professionals.
Join the Psychology Program at Wilfrid Laurier University in Brantford, Ontario, as an instructor for Applied Forensic Psychology. Applicants should possess a Master’s Degree, with a preference for candidates holding advanced doctoral training. Previous university teaching experience and refereed publications in related areas are highly desirable to foster engaging and impactful classroom discussions.
Key Responsibilities:
• Teach forensic psychology methods and theories
• Assess and manage criminal and antisocial behavior
• Provide guidance for working with crime victims
• Facilitate engagement with the legal system
• Develop and manage course content effectively
Requirements:
• Master’s Degree in Psychology
